2023: Group insists on rotation of guber seat in Ebonyi

A socio-cultural organization, under the umbrella of Unwuekumenyi United Youth Forum (UUYF), has insisted that the 2023 gubernatorial seat of Ebonyi state should come to the area.

The group, comprising six clans of Ezza, Ikwo, Izzi, Ngbolizhia, Ezilo and Ohafia/Agba, which spread across nine Local Government Areas in Ebonyi State, namely, Abakaliki, Ezza South, Ikwo, Izzi, Ishielu, Ohaukwu, Ezza North, Ebonyi and also in Onicha Local Government Areas.

In a million-man match across the major streets of Abakaliki on Saturday in support of the All Progressives Congress (APC) governorship candidate and speaker of Ebonyi State House Assembly, Hon. Francis Ogbonna Nwifuru, the forum said this having appraised the political developments in Ebonyi State from 1999 till date.

Commended the founding fathers of the state, for their forthrightness and unwavering belief in equity, justice and fairness, regarding the rotation of the seat of governorship among the three senatorial zones in the state.

Addressing journalists after the event, president of the forum, Prince Uche Ali Ega, appreciated the massive developmental strides of Engr David Umahi, Governor of Ebonyi State, especially in Unwuekumenyi land.

“We sincerely commend your boldness, honesty and political will in maintaining the power rotation among the three (3) Senatorial Zones in the State.

“The governorship position have rotated from the North, Central, South and returned to the North Zone.

According to the forum other political parties in the state, who with respect to the charter of equity, zoned their governorship positions to Ebonyi North Senatorial Zone, particularly to the Izzi clan.

It started that having made a critical assessment of all the candidates of various political parties in the state, the forum unanimously endorsed the candidature of Francis Nwifuru, as a consensus choice for the 2023 Governorship election in Ebonyi State, urging other critical stakeholders in Ebonyi project to do same.

While calling on other clans and zones in the state to kindly respect the zoning arrangement and rally round Rt. Hon. Nwifuru, the Gubernatorial Candidate of (APC), he urged them in the spirit of equity, justice and fairness not to truncate the dreams of the founding fathers.

He reiterated that “being the most populous clans in the state, consisting over seventy per cent (70%) of both landmass and citizenry of the state, I insists that this equitable, fair and just decision of returning power to Unwuekumenyi must be upheld.”

The group further stated that Unwuekumenyi are peace-loving, accommodative, and generous, saying that they will maintain the already existing inclusiveness with other zones, clans and residents in Ebonyi State, during and after the 2023 general elections.
